Potential Drug Interactions with Floxin

Floxin, being a broad-spectrum antibiotic medication, has the potential to interact with several other medications. These drug interactions can affect the effectiveness of both Floxin and the other medications involved, and in some cases, may even lead to adverse effects.
It is crucial for patients to inform their healthcare professionals about all the medications they are currently taking, including over-the-counter drugs, supplements, and herbal remedies. This will allow healthcare providers to assess potential drug interactions and ensure the safety and efficacy of the treatment.
Here are some notable medications that may interact with Floxin:
1. Non-Steroidal Anti-Inflammatory Drugs (NSAIDs): Floxin may interact with NSAIDs such as ibuprofen or aspirin. This interaction can increase the risk of developing certain side effects, including gastrointestinal problems like stomach ulcers or bleeding. Therefore, caution should be exercised when using Floxin alongside NSAIDs.
2. Oral Anticoagulants: Floxin has the potential to enhance the effects of oral anticoagulants, which are blood-thinning medications used to prevent blood clots. This interaction may lead to an increased risk of bleeding. Close monitoring of anticoagulant levels and adjustment of the medication dosage may be necessary.
3. Antacids and Mineral Supplements: Floxin should not be taken simultaneously with antacids or mineral supplements that contain magnesium, aluminum, calcium, or iron. These substances can interfere with the absorption of Floxin, reducing its effectiveness. It is recommended to separate the administration of these medications by at least two hours.
4. Theophylline: Floxin can potentially increase the concentration of theophylline in the blood. Theophylline is a medication used to treat respiratory conditions such as asthma and chronic obstructive pulmonary disease. Elevated levels of theophylline can lead to toxic effects, including increased heart rate and nervous system stimulation. Regular monitoring of theophylline levels is crucial if it is being used concomitantly with Floxin.
5. Warfarin: Floxin may interact with the anticoagulant medication warfarin, increasing the risk of bleeding. Close monitoring of blood clotting parameters and adjustment of the warfarin dosage may be necessary.

Exploring the Mechanism of Action of Floxin

Floxin, also known as ofloxacin, is a potent broad-spectrum antibiotic medication that belongs to the fluoroquinolone drug class. This class of antibiotics functions by interfering with the DNA replication and repair process in bacteria, ultimately inhibiting their growth and multiplication.
To better understand how Floxin works, let’s delve into its mechanism of action:

  1. 1. Inhibition of DNA gyrase: Floxin exerts its antibacterial effects by inhibiting an enzyme called DNA gyrase. DNA gyrase plays a vital role in bacterial DNA replication, acting as a molecular ‘scissor’ that helps unwind the DNA helix during the replication process. By inhibiting DNA gyrase, Floxin prevents bacteria from synthesizing and replicating their genetic material, effectively halting their ability to reproduce and spread.
  2. 2. Interruption of topoisomerase IV: In addition to inhibiting DNA gyrase, Floxin also targets another bacterial enzyme called topoisomerase IV. Topoisomerase IV is involved in the separation of intertwined DNA strands, allowing proper segregation of replicated DNA during cell division. By blocking the action of topoisomerase IV, Floxin further disrupts bacterial DNA synthesis and division, leading to the inhibition of bacterial growth.
  3. 3. Bactericidal action: Floxin demonstrates bactericidal activity, meaning that it directly kills bacteria rather than just inhibiting their growth. This is a crucial characteristic, especially when treating severe or complicated bacterial infections. By interfering with DNA replication and repair, Floxin causes substantial damage to bacterial DNA, ultimately triggering a cascade of events that lead to bacterial cell death.
  4. 4. Broad-spectrum activity: One of the main advantages of Floxin is its broad-spectrum activity. It exhibits effectiveness against a wide range of bacteria, including both Gram-positive and Gram-negative organisms. This versatility allows Floxin to be used in various types of bacterial infections, such as urinary tract infections, respiratory tract infections, and sexually transmitted diseases. Floxin Toxicity Syndrome: Potential Risks and Concerns

Floxin, a broad-spectrum antibiotic medication in the fluoroquinolone drug class, is commonly prescribed to treat various bacterial infections in humans. However, it is essential to be aware of the potential risks and concerns associated with Floxin, including the possibility of Floxin Toxicity Syndrome.

Floxin Toxicity Syndrome

Floxin Toxicity Syndrome refers to a range of adverse side effects that can occur after taking Floxin or other fluoroquinolone antibiotics. These side effects can vary in severity and may affect different systems of the body, including the nervous system, musculoskeletal system, and gastrointestinal system.

One of the most concerning aspects of Floxin Toxicity Syndrome is that it may occur even after a single dose of the medication. Symptoms can manifest shortly after taking the drug, or they may persist or worsen even after discontinuing its use.

Potential Side Effects and Symptoms

The potential side effects and symptoms associated with Floxin Toxicity Syndrome can include:

  • Nerve pain, tingling, or weakness (peripheral neuropathy)
  • Muscle pain, stiffness, or weakness
  • Tendonitis or tendon rupture
  • Joint pain or swelling
  • Gastrointestinal issues, such as nausea, vomiting, or diarrhea
  • Changes in mood or mental health
  • Visual disturbances
